The Florida Keys Hybrid Coordinate Ocean Model (FKEYS-HYCOM)

 

DESCRIPTION:

The Florida Keys (FKEYS) model domain and bathymetry (contours in m). It covers the Southwest Florida Shelf (SFWFS), the Southeast Florida Shelf (SEFS), the Atlantic Florida Keys Shelf (AFKS) and the Straits of Florida, extending from Cuba to the Biscayne Bay.

 

FB: Florida Bay, BB: Biscayne Bay and Marine Protected Areas, FK: Florida Keys National Marine Sanctuary, and DT: Dry Tortugas Ecological Reserve.


RESOLUTION:

1/100 degree (~900 m), 26 vertical levels (sigma/z-coordinate in the upper model layers and near the shelf and isopycnic coordinate in deep waters).


NESTED: Yes


OUTER MODELS:

South Florida (SoFLA-HYCOM)


DATA ASSIMILATION:

Data Assimilation


FORCING:

Coupled Ocean / Atmosphere Mesoscale Prediction System COAMPS (27 km)
